Understanding Faded Plastic on Car: Causes and Consequences
Faded plastic on cars, especially on exterior trim like bumpers, side mirrors, and window surrounds, is primarily caused by prolonged exposure to ultraviolet (UV) radiation from the sun. This UV radiation breaks down the polymer chains in the plastic, leading to a loss of color, flexibility, and structural integrity. This degradation manifests as a chalky, gray, or white film on the surface, often accompanied by cracking or brittleness.
Beyond UV exposure, other factors contribute to faded plastic, including:
* **Oxidation:** Chemical reactions with oxygen in the air can further degrade the plastic surface.
* **Environmental Pollutants:** Acid rain, road salts, and industrial fallout can accelerate the fading process.
* **Improper Cleaning:** Harsh chemicals and abrasive cleaners can strip away protective coatings and damage the plastic.
* **Age and Quality of Plastic:** Lower-quality plastics are more susceptible to fading than higher-grade materials.
The consequences of faded plastic extend beyond aesthetics. Degraded plastic can become brittle and prone to cracking, leading to costly repairs or replacements. Furthermore, faded plastic detracts from your car’s overall appearance, potentially reducing its resale value.
The Science Behind Plastic Fading
To understand how to effectively restore faded plastic, it’s helpful to grasp the underlying chemical processes. Plastics are composed of long chains of molecules called polymers. UV radiation breaks these chains down in a process called photodegradation. This process creates free radicals, which further react with the plastic, leading to discoloration and weakening of the material. The chalky residue you see on faded plastic is a byproduct of this degradation.
Identifying Different Types of Faded Plastic
Not all faded plastic is created equal. The type of plastic and the severity of the fading will influence the best restoration approach. Common types of plastic used in automotive trim include:
* **Polypropylene (PP):** Often used for bumpers and interior trim. Relatively resistant to fading but can still be affected by prolonged UV exposure.
* **Acrylonitrile Butadiene Styrene (ABS):** Commonly used for interior trim and some exterior components. More susceptible to fading than PP.
* **Polycarbonate (PC):** Used for headlight lenses and other transparent parts. Can yellow or haze with UV exposure.
The severity of fading can range from a light chalky appearance to severe discoloration and cracking. Minor fading can often be corrected with simple cleaning and protectant application, while more severe cases may require more aggressive restoration techniques.

**Q1: How can I prevent plastic from fading in the first place?**
**A:** The best way to prevent plastic from fading is to protect it from UV radiation. Park your car in the shade whenever possible, and use a UV protectant spray on your plastic trim regularly. Also, avoid using harsh chemicals or abrasive cleaners on your plastic, as these can strip away protective coatings.
**Q2: Are there any DIY methods for restoring faded plastic using household items?**
**A:** Some DIY methods involve using heat guns or peanut butter to restore faded plastic. However, these methods are often temporary and can potentially damage the plastic if not done carefully. We recommend using a dedicated trim restorer for best results.
**Q3: How often should I apply a trim restorer to my car’s plastic?**
**A:** The frequency of application depends on the product you’re using and the environmental conditions in your area. Generally, you should reapply a trim restorer every few months or as needed to maintain the desired appearance.
**Q4: Can faded plastic be restored permanently?**
**A:** While no restoration method is truly permanent, some products, like Cerakote Trim Coat, offer long-lasting protection that can significantly delay the return of fading.
**Q5: What’s the difference between a trim restorer and a trim protectant?**
**A:** A trim restorer is designed to revive faded plastic, while a trim protectant is designed to prevent fading from occurring in the first place. Some products offer both restoration and protection benefits.
**Q6: Can I use a plastic restorer on interior plastic trim?**
**A:** Yes, many plastic restorers can be used on both interior and exterior plastic trim. However, it’s important to choose a product that is specifically designed for automotive use and that won’t damage the plastic.
**Q7: What are the signs that my plastic trim needs to be restored?**
**A:** The most common signs of faded plastic include a chalky, gray, or white appearance, as well as a loss of color and luster. You may also notice cracking or brittleness in the plastic.
**Q8: Can I paint over faded plastic?**
**A:** Yes, painting over faded plastic is an option, but it requires careful preparation and the use of specialized paints and primers. It’s often easier and more cost-effective to restore the plastic using a dedicated trim restorer.
**Q9: Are there any specific products I should avoid using on plastic trim?**
**A:** Avoid using harsh chemicals, abrasive cleaners, and solvents on plastic trim, as these can damage the plastic and accelerate the fading process. Also, avoid using products that are not specifically designed for automotive use.
**Q10: How does UV radiation actually fade the plastic on my car?**
**A:** UV radiation breaks down the chemical bonds in the plastic polymers, causing them to lose their color and structural integrity. This process is called photodegradation, and it’s the primary cause of faded plastic on cars.
